Linux: como eu configuro o dot1ad (double tag) em uma interface?

2

Eu estou no SUSE e consigo configurar o dot1q (tag único) para uma interface. Como posso configurar a marcação dupla em uma interface?

Obrigado.

    
por wei 09.05.2013 / 21:08

2 respostas

4

É fácil adicionar o próximo nível de marcação dot1q a uma interface manualmente - usando o utilitário vconfig .

Adicione uma tag dot1q à interface:

vconfig add eth0 34

Depois disso, você terá uma interface eth0.34.

vconfig add eth0.34 56

Isso cria a eth0.34.56

Veja "man vconfig" para uma explicação mais detalhada.

Para tornar a configuração permanente, você precisa usar os arquivos de configuração em /etc/sysconfig/network Não tenho certeza de como isso é feito no SUSE, mas no caso de redhat você criaria um arquivo /etc/sysconfig/network-scripts/ifcfg-eth3.161.34 com o seguinte conteúdo:

DEVICE=eth3.161.34
ONBOOT=yes
BOOTPROTO="static"
USERCTL=no
VLAN="yes"
IPADDR="XXX.XXX.XXX.XXX"
NETMASK="XXX.XXX.XXX.XXX"
    
por 09.05.2013 / 21:27
0

Você só precisa criar outro arquivo de configuração para outra VLAN. Se você tem VLAN 10 como este

ETHERDEVICE='eth0'
IPADDR=192.168.10.10
NETMASK=255.255.255.0
STARTMODE='onboot'
VLAN=yes

Então

vi ifcfg-vlan11

ETHERDEVICE='eth0'
IPADDR=192.168.11.10
NETMASK=255.255.255.0
STARTMODE='onboot'
VLAN=yes
    
por 09.05.2013 / 21:28